1. Death Toll From Strong Earthquake in Colombia Exceeds 250... Desperate Rescue Efforts Underway
The death toll from the strong earthquake in Colombia has been tallied at 254 so far. The number of missing persons has exceeded 3,000.
2. National Fire Mobilization Order Issued for Gyeongsangnam-do... Total Support for Water Supply
As the drought in the southern region worsens, the National Fire Agency has issued a national fire mobilization order. Hundreds of water tanker trucks will be mobilized to provide all-out support for agricultural and domestic water supplies in the Gyeongsangnam-do region.
3. Regarding Criticism of Tax Reform Proposal: "Not Pushing Ahead Unconditionally"
President Lee Jae-myung stated that the tax reform proposal announced last week is open to changes. During the National Assembly's Land, Infrastructure and Transport Committee session, concerns were raised by both ruling and opposition parties that implementing the real estate tax reform proposal as planned would increase the burden on tenants.
4. U.S. Military Fires at Vessel in Gulf of Oman; Houthi Attacks Commercial Ship in Red Sea
The U.S. military fired missiles at a Panama-flagged cargo ship attempting to breach the maritime blockade against Iran. In the Red Sea, the first fatalities have been reported from indiscriminate commercial ship attacks by the pro-Iranian Houthi rebels.
